Our pets also suffer from illnesses. Chronic renal insufficiency (CRI) can lead to death in cats. The kidneys are gradually destroyed and are no longer able to function (in contrast to acute renal insufficiency (AKI), which occurs suddenly). This condition advances slowly over months and years without being detected. This is the most dangerous aspect. As filter organs, the kidneys are essential for survival
Like humans, cats have two kidneys: they are on either side of the spine, in the lumbar region. The fat surrounding the kidneys protects them from cold, knocks or other injuries. As filtering organs, the kidneys purify the blood. The filtered substances (metabolic products) are then excreted from the body in the urine. Substances which would otherwise be toxic to the system are thus eliminated.
Other important metabolic actions
The kidneys regulate the fluid balance and the acid-base balance, as well as the balance of electrolytes and minerals. But they also have other functions – they produce hormones, have an impact on the bone metabolism and blood pressure, and are responsible for the formation of red blood cells. So the kidneys have a major role in the whole metabolism.
Signs of possible renal insufficiency
If the kidneys are no longer filtering and purifying the blood adequately, then the body slowly poisons itself. Only when around 75% of the kidney tissue has been destroyed, do metabolic disturbances become evident, with the cat showing the first signs of kidney disease. These are: an increased need to drink, and more frequent urination. Other symptoms can be loss of appetite, weight loss, dull or unkempt-looking coat, scratching or tiredness.
